I just recently did the A500 swap. I,m running 3:23 gears and 225/60/15 rear tires, which are around 25-1/2" tall. But I am running a 5.9 magnum.
With this setup the overdrive is great. 60 mph is barely 2000rpm. 75mph is like 2500

Since I’ve got to use what I have, wheels are 14 inch Magnum 500. So tires are likely to be no larger than 205 or 215 70 or 60 14’s.. In my 93 Dakota, tires are stock size 15 inches, rear end gears are 3.55. At 70 MPH in OD and LU RPM is but 2200. Takeoff is decent considering the motor is a 3.9
